Organizations are only as productive as the interactions thattake place between individuals, teams, and divisions. This audiobook is ashort, engaging guide for dramatically improving the quality of theseinteractions. The four “keys” that Judith Katz and FrederickMiller provide offer a framework and a common language for creating an open,honest, and supportive workplace, one where people aren’t afraid to speak upand where everyone feels respected. The four keys are: Lean into Discomfort—Be willing to move beyondyour comfort zone and help create an environment in which others feel the sameway. Listen as an Ally—Try to find ways you can support fellow employees’ideas. Share Your Intent and Intensity—Make it crystal clear how committed youfeel to any idea you raise. Share Street Corners—Your perspective (your corner)is only one point of view. Actively encourage people from other “corners” tooffer their perspectives.
